      <description>&lt;P&gt;I'm filing a final Form 1041 for my deceased parents living trust. The last time I filed a 1041 for this trust was 2001 and the two years prior to that. It's been 19 years and the trustee and address have changed since then. Do I need to file form 8822B with the change of address? Does a Form 56 also need to be filed? Or should I just mark the "initial" return box?&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;why were no returns filed for 19 years?&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;if you filed in 2001 then the 2019 return is not an initial return.&amp;nbsp; &amp;nbsp;you may want to discuss your situation with a tax pro.&amp;nbsp; there may legitimate reasons that relieved the trustee of filing for some or all of those years but I can't see the trust document to know for sure or even guess. if there were filing requirements, you might get a notice from the IRS asking for those missing returns.&amp;nbsp; if they were required, there could be penalties for failure to file.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
